Invest in Cloth

gettyimages.com


like the commercial says: it's time for an upgrade (with your shower)! it might seem a bit ridiculous to "invest" in your shower, but you should and you know what? you will love the payoff! what to do? buy a cloth liner instead of the plastic, dollar store variety. why? because when you rub against it you won't want to scream because of all the heeby jeebies you feel, AND you can wash it and it will look brand new again AND it lasts way longer than that trusty old plastic one. believe me, i know. i picked one up at target, and in fact i have 2, so that every other month i can super wash one and quickly put up the spare. mine have been going strong for almost 5 years now, and with no end in sight!
